The Indians rebounded from a heartbreaking loss Tuesday night by blowing out the Reds on Wednesday at Progressive Field . One day after a nickname mix-up brought in the wrong reliever to face Joey Votto with the bases loaded in the ninth, the Indians recovered to avoid a sweep at the hands of their cross-state rivals.



Fueled by five straight base hits in the 3rd inning alone, the Indians scored nine runs en route to 19-4 destruction. Jose Ramirez hit his 26th and 27th HR’s of the season only trailing J.D. Martinez of Boston and Carlos Carrasco gave up one run in 5 innings. Every starter collected a hit and Carrasco got the victory again, winning his 4th victory in his last five outings


The Tribe’s record improved to 50-41, first in the AL Central and 6th in the conference, with their next game at home against the Yankees. The Yanks come to Progressive Field for a four-game road trip led by 2017 Rookie of the Year and Silver Slugger Aaron Judge.
